Beets with Leeks in Wine

An accompaniment nearly any meal

Ingredients
Preparation

Whole beets
3 thinly sliced leeks
Ground pepper
Cumin
Beet stock
Sweet raisin wine

Cook beets, drain and keep the liquid

Slice the beets.

Put them in a saucepan with leeks.

Grind pepper and cumin.

Add to the leeks and beets. Then add stock ans sweet wine.

Pour this sauce over the vegetables, bring to a boil, then simmer till leeks are cooked

The lovely deep color of this dish adds beauty to your table.

Serve with chiken or game birds
